Pricing & specifications
| deepseek-ai/DeepSeek-R1 | kimi-k2 | |
|---|---|---|
| Input price / 1M | $3.00 | $0.60 |
| Output price / 1M | $7.00 | $2.50 |
| Context window | 64K tokens | 262K tokens |
| Max output | 8K tokens | 262K tokens |
| Vision input | — | Yes |
| Tool calling | — | Yes |
| Reasoning | — | Yes |
| Prompt caching | — | Yes |
| Computer use | — | — |
| Provider | Together AI Inc. | Google LLC (Vertex AI) |

Which is cheaper — deepseek-ai/DeepSeek-R1 or kimi-k2?
kimi-k2 is cheaper. deepseek-ai/DeepSeek-R1 costs $3.00/$7.00 per 1M input/output tokens, while kimi-k2 costs $0.60/$2.50.

What are the context windows?
deepseek-ai/DeepSeek-R1 supports up to 64K tokens of context. kimi-k2 supports up to 262K tokens. Longer context means you can feed larger documents or codebases in a single prompt, though quality often degrades past 128K for most models.
